小程序作为一种轻量级的应用形式,逐渐成为开发者们关注的焦点。小程序不仅具有便捷、高效的特点,而且开发成本相对较低,因此深受用户喜爱。本文将针对小程序代码搭建进行深入剖析,探讨如何构建高效便捷的移动应用解决方案。
一、小程序概述
小程序(Mini Program)是腾讯公司于2016年推出的一种全新的应用形式。它具有以下特点:
1. 轻量级:小程序无需下载安装,即可快速访问,节省用户存储空间。
2. 开发便捷:小程序采用微信开发者工具进行开发,支持HTML5、CSS3、JavaScript等前端技术,降低了开发门槛。
3. 高效传播:小程序可以通过微信、QQ等社交平台进行传播,实现快速触达用户。
4. 个性化:小程序可以根据用户需求进行定制,满足不同场景下的应用需求。
二、小程序代码搭建
1. 开发环境搭建
在搭建小程序代码之前,首先需要准备好开发环境。以下为搭建步骤:
(1)下载微信开发者工具:访问https://developers.weixin.qq.com/miniprogram/dev/devtools/download.html,下载最新版本的微信开发者工具。
(2)安装微信开发者工具:按照提示完成安装。
(3)注册小程序:登录微信公众平台(https://mp.weixin.qq.com/),注册小程序,获取AppID。
2. 代码结构
小程序代码主要包括以下几个部分:
(1)app.js:小程序的全局逻辑。
(2)app.json:小程序的全局配置。
(3)app.wxss:小程序的全局样式。
(4)pages:小程序的页面。
(5)utils:小程序的公共工具。
3. 页面开发
(1)创建页面:在“pages”目录下创建页面文件夹,如“index”、“list”等。
(2)编写页面结构:在页面文件夹下创建“index.wxml”文件,编写页面结构。
(3)编写页面样式:在页面文件夹下创建“index.wxss”文件,编写页面样式。
(4)编写页面逻辑:在页面文件夹下创建“index.js”文件,编写页面逻辑。
4. 页面交互
(1)绑定事件:在页面逻辑中,使用“Page”类绑定事件。
(2)调用API:使用微信小程序提供的API实现页面功能。
(3)页面跳转:使用“wx.navigateTo”等方法实现页面跳转。
三、小程序优化
1. 性能优化
(1)减少页面加载时间:优化页面结构,压缩图片,减少HTTP请求。
(2)优化动画效果:使用CSS3动画,避免使用JavaScript动画。
(3)合理使用缓存:合理使用本地存储,提高页面访问速度。
2. 用户体验优化
(1)页面布局:合理布局页面元素,提高页面美观度。
(2)交互设计:简化操作步骤,提高用户操作便捷性。
(3)响应式设计:适配不同屏幕尺寸,满足用户需求。
小程序作为一种新兴的应用形式,具有巨大的发展潜力。通过小程序代码搭建,我们可以构建高效便捷的移动应用解决方案。在开发过程中,我们需要关注性能优化和用户体验优化,以提高小程序的竞争力。相信在不久的将来,小程序将为我们带来更多便利。